South Manchester's main test centre, used by learners from Didsbury, Withington, Chorlton, Levenshulme, Fallowfield, Rusholme and Burnage. The Kingsway dual carriageway and Wilmslow Road corridor are the most technically demanding sections of Didsbury test routes.

Lessons around Didsbury use real local roads including Parrs Wood Lane, Barlow Moor Road and Wilmslow Road, so by the time you're ready for your test you've already driven the streets you'll use every day after passing. Fletcher Moss Botanical Garden, 21 acres on the bank of the Mersey, was gifted to the city by Alderman Fletcher Moss back in 1917 and remains a quiet favourite among local learners for early parking practice.
We also plan around school-run traffic near Didsbury CE Primary School and Parrs Wood High School (one of the UK's largest secondaries), using quieter spots like Fletcher Moss Botanical Garden for early manoeuvre practice before stepping up to busier sections of Parrs Wood Lane.
Test centre: most learners around Didsbury test at West Didsbury Driving Test Centre; mock tests are planned around the routes examiners actually use from there.
